Unlock Your Potential as a .NET Developer
This is an exciting opportunity to take your skills to the next level and become a valued member of our tech team.
We are seeking a talented Back-end .NET Developer who will be responsible for implementing new key features through clean, maintainable, and robust code.
The successful candidate will have hands-on experience with OOP, CQRS, web development in .NET Core and .NET 5+, C#, ASP.NET (WebAPI), solid understanding and experience with object-oriented design and design patterns, and strong knowledge of version control tools like Git.
Additionally, the ideal candidate will have a start-up, agile mindset, strong communication skills, and the ability to explain complex IT problems in simple, businesslike terminology for ease of user understanding.
We are looking for someone who is comfortable with frequent changes and thrives in fast-paced environments, has a quick learning curve, and can work and troubleshoot problems independently.
Key Responsibilities:
* Act as an active member of the backend team by implementing new key features through clean, maintainable, and robust code.
* Cover the new code with integration tests.
* Review the other team members' pull requests.
* Analyze complex technical problems; design and implement effective solutions.
* Optimize and offer potential solutions to existing implementations.
Required Skills and Qualifications:
* Hands-on experience with OOP, CQRS, web development in .NET Core and .NET 5+, C#, ASP.NET (WebAPI).
* Solid understanding and experience with object-oriented design and design patterns.
* Strong knowledge of version control tools like Git.
* A start-up, agile mindset.
* Strong communication skills.
* Ability to explain complex IT problems in simple, businesslike terminology.
* Quick learner.
* Fluent in English and French.
Benefits:
* Full-time permanent contract in a cutting-edge music tech company.
* Young, dynamic and passionate team with growth opportunities.
* Competitive salary and benefits package.
* Hybrid work setup: 2 days remote, 3 days in-office.
Other Opportunities:
* Diverse range of technologies used including DDD, CQRS, MicroServices Architecture.
* Opportunity to work on various projects with different requirements and challenges.
* Possible opportunities for professional growth and development within the company.